As a full blood Native American, with a Doctorate in Native American history and studies, the idea of Skinwalkers is just not true and has become quite offensive to many Native Tribes, Skinwalkers were a Southwestern tribal legend, Navajo, Ute, Hopi, Taos Pueblo, Mohave' Tohono Oʼodham , and other southwestern tribes had traditional legends of the Skinwalker.. they are specifically trained, over extended periods of time, which is why the are often associated with someone elderly and made many sacrifices to become a Skinwalker such as killing and eating someone of your immediate family being just one horrific ritual they partake in.,.. many of us other tribes had Shapeshifter legends and many times they were NOT even nefarious and/or evil,.. is it not enough the Wampanoag, Mohican, and Algonquin tribes have legends of the Pagwadjinini, Memegwesi, Mishiginebig and the Widjigos without throwing Southwestern Desert Tribal legends of the big bad Skinwalkers in the mix?... suddenly people have Skinwalker Witches running all over the country? even when most tribes outside the Southwest have NO legends or lore of Skinwalkers, but, somehow, it's been poached and embezzled from the Southwestern Tribes and just made ridiculous, and this from a tribal people who don't even talk about the yee naaldlooshii for fear of speaking of them, when they are NOT even very common on their own Reservations. @jimvanderpoel4467 Жыл бұрын
@@carlsseafishing7127 basically areas where strange disapearences paranormal activity UFO activity and cryptozoology occurs. The Bennington triangle encompasses a area consisting of a four town area Bennington being the epicenter. The Blackington triangle Consists of areas of New Salem the former town of Dana Petersham and South Athol or the north side of the Quabbin reservoir. On a map this forms a triangle, much like other triangles. I believe these areas of strange happenings started to be named triangles after the Bermuda triangle was coined.
